Community News: Fixing the World – One Item at a Time, Royston Repair Cafe

The next Royston Repair Café at Coombes Community Centre is from 2-5pm on Saturday 25th May. The team of volunteer repairers invites owners of broken household items to book in their items in advance – details below – for free assessment and, if possible, a free fix. Out and About… 398th Bombardment Group (Heavy) 80th Anniversary

This year marks not only the 80th anniversary of the D-Day landings but also a more local anniversary, the anniversary of the arrival of the 398th Bombardment Group (Heavy) in Nuthampstead, North Hertfordshire. Spotlight On… Steeple Chasers Running and Cycling Club

Steeple Chasers Running and Cycling Club was established in 2020 and is now well known in the Mordens and surrounding villages.
